I don’t know what Ovies minutes were, but Washington is another great example of a team that has 2 top-6 lines loaded with scorers, and 2 checking lines. Their third line is exactly what ours should look like. They’ve got Eller and Johansson that are very good defensively, and Mantha can add a bit of offence on that line too. But look at Garland and Boeser - what situations do you deploy them in? If you want them in scoring situations/ ozone faceoffs, you’re going to be taking away opportunities from Horvat and Miller. The alternative is giving that third “scoring line” very reduced minutes, so Horvat/Petey can play 18-19mins+ per game. We would be better off if we had 2 scoring lines, a checking line would be cheaper, more effective on the Pk, and we would have $ to spend fixing our D.

It’d be nice if one or two could but tbh, I think you want your EPs and Bo’s being deployed scoring goals penalty killing is a skill you can find easily in UFA, and from bottom 6 players, it usually goes hand in hand with defensively responsible play. If you have a solid shutdown 3rd line that also has your best penalty killers, you’ve now got a matchup line against teams best players, and your EPs and Bo’s can feast on weaker opposition lines. This was sorta what Malhotra did - be a shutdown 3rd liner, win FOs, kill penalties, let the Sedins feast and be rested to focus on scoring -
